After installing the Centaur system, that goes into a softener. Both use Fleck 7000. After about 6 months the water got progressively more stinky, sulfur smell. The iron level was low and there's no sludge in the toilet tanks (though there's a faint red line in the bowl at the water line). So we do have some iron. I did a bleach shock chlorination in the well but that only solved the problem for a few days.
I've been reading about bleach/chlorine injection and think that's my only real choice. The smell is driving us bonkers
On the website of a major water softener retailer I see they sell an "Eliminator" package which is a Fleck system with Centaur carbon, and also a bleach holding tank. Thinking if I can add the bleach tank to my existing system I'd be all set.
Any thoughts on how to do this easily? I'd love to not add another item into the mix if possible. Hoping I can add on to what I've already got.
